Moody's rates Public Bank hybrid basket B

Moody's Investors Service said it assigned to "basket B" the dollar-denominated hybrid tier 1 securities, callable with a step-up feature in 2016, of Public Bank Bhd. (C/A3/prime-1), along with a Baa2 rating to the securities in May 2006 when terms were originally disclosed.

The outlook is stable.

The basket B treatment reflects the structure of the issue, while the Baa2 rating also takes into account Public Bank's above-average financial fundamentals, Moody's said.

The two-notch rating differential between Public Bank's A3 long-term deposits and this particular issue primarily reflect the ranking of the securities in liquidation after subordinated debt, but before ordinary shares and the bank's financial fundamentals, the agency said. The bank's deposit ratings reflect its healthy underlying financial strength and significant market position, Moody's added.
